Municipal prevention coverage and neighborhood conditions need separate attention
Guardia Urbana patrols 47 city plazas and parks and coordinates with Provincial Police, 911, and the monitoring center. The program is a municipal prevention and convivencia service, not a current citywide crime-rate series. Use it for local contacts and questions rather than a blanket label.
Review the exact home for home access, lighting, sidewalks, traffic, evening activity, police and emergency contacts, drainage, heat, hail, wind, power, water, and the route to care. Visit at the times you expect to return home.

Questions retirees ask
Is Córdoba safe?
Guardia Urbana provides municipal prevention coverage in plazas and parks, but it is not a current citywide crime-rate series. Review current local information and the exact home, block, home access, lighting, traffic, and emergency access.
Why review a home after dark?
Lighting, entrances, traffic, sidewalks, nearby activity, transit, and the route home can feel different after dark than during a daytime visit.
